Sandy Oaks vs Nassau Bay
Side-by-side comparison
How does Sandy Oaks, TX compare to Nassau Bay, TX? Sandy Oaks has a population of 5,227 with a median household income of $51,433, while Nassau Bay has 5,211 residents and a median income of $78,057. Below you'll find a detailed breakdown of demographics, economy, and housing for both cities.
| Metric | Sandy Oaks, TX | Nassau Bay, TX | Difference |
|---|---|---|---|
| Population | 5,227 | 5,211 | +0.3% |
| Median Age | 43.4 | 45.8 | -5.2% |
| Foreign Born % | 16.9% | 15.6% | +8.3% |
| Metric | Sandy Oaks | Nassau Bay | Difference |
|---|---|---|---|
| Median Income | $51,433 | $78,057 | -34.1% |
| Unemployment | 9.8% | 1.3% | +653.8% |
| Poverty Rate | 14.6% | 13.3% | +9.8% |
| Bachelor's+ | 11% | 46.4% | -76.3% |
| Metric | Sandy Oaks | Nassau Bay | Difference |
|---|---|---|---|
| Home Value | $115,000 | $339,400 | -66.1% |
| Median Rent | $1309/mo | $1323/mo | -1.1% |
| Housing Units | 2,107 | 3,043 | -30.8% |
